The rapid development of human society to test the carrying capacity of the city,the huge urban population brought about by the pressure,so that the use of green resources will also be reduced.The original ecological environment of the city is destroyed,the ecological and environmental problems become more and more prominent,the urban heat island effect is strengthened,air pollution,urban waterlogging and a series of urban problems have occurred.The city needs more green space to alleviate the city's continuous expansion of the harm caused by the ecosystem.Roof greening is one of the important green forms of the city,which plays an important role in improving the urban ecological environment,enriching the ecological landscape,improving the climate environment and ecological service function.Roof greening with the ecological benefits and economic benefits are constantly affecting people's lives.Roof greening can not be replaced by ground greening,is to solve the current urban environmental problems can choose one of the most creative,the most cost-effective way.And for this special green form,how to build green space and achieve the ecological effect of roof greening,to help improve the ecological requirements of the city is an urgent problem to be solved.Nanjing as a large city development roof greening,can effectively save land resources,beautify the urban ecological landscape,in line with the construction of landscape city forest requirements,has important ecological,economic and social benefits.With the development of eco-livable cities,sponge cities and low-carbon cities in China,the research on the different plant allocation patterns on the roof greening,the research on the ecological benefits such as cooling,huming and purification of plants has also been developed.Roof greening to improve the city heat island effect,building energy efficiency and urban environment research is also actively and extensively studied at home and abroad.At present,there are few studies on the ecological benefits of roof greening in Nanjing,and mostly qualitative research.Based on the climatic conditions of Nanjing,it is of great significance to explore the influence of roof greening on urban thermal environment and improve the layout of landscape architecture and improve the comfort of thermal environment.Based on the investigation of rooftop greening in Nanjing,the survey and analysis of plant roof greening were carried out in Nanjing.The simulation and analysis of ecological benefits were carried out on the basis of samples,and the optimal layout and scheme for their plant configuration were obtained.The Based on the ENVI-met simulation technique,the relationship between roof greening and urban thermal environment comfort was discussed based on the change of temperature,relative humidity and wind speed of roof greening.Based on the favorable microclimate effect of roof greening plants,Select and configure the layout to propose an optimization method.At the same time,the roof greening has an important role in reducing the urban heat island effect and building energy saving,protecting the biodiversity,and maintaining the ecological benefits such as waterlogging.Season,rainfall,rainfall intensity,the roof of the greening of the plant,the roof of the cultivation of substrate thickness and so on are related to the ecological benefits of play.Only to explore the roof of the greening of the relationship between the various factors and the comprehensive role of the situation,in order to better explore the environmental benefits of roof greening potential to build sponge city.Based on these research directions,this paper makes a series of studies on the composition and ecological benefits of roof greening plants in Nanjing,combined with investigation and software simulation.
